Manuscripta Orientalia. International Journal for Oriental Manuscript Research. Ed. by I.Ye.Petrosyan, E.A.Rezvan, M.E.Rezvan, E.N.Tyomkin, M.I.Vorobyova-Desyatovskaya. Vol. 7, No 2, June 2001.


CONTENTS

TEXTS AND MANUSCRIPTS: DESCRIPTION AND RESEARCH — 3

V. Kushev. The Dawn of Pashtun Linguistics: Early Grammatical and Lexicographical Works and Their Manuscripts — 3

M. Vorobyova-Desyatovskaya. A Sanskrit Manuscript on Birch-Bark from Bairam-Ali. II. Avadāna and Jātaka (Part 3) — 10

M. Rezvan. Qur’ānic Fragments from the A. A. Polovtsov Collection at the St. Petersburg Branch of the Institute of Oriental Studies — 20

PRESENTING THE COLLECTIONS — 36

E. Rezvan. Oriental Manuscripts of Karl Fabergé. II: Rāgamālā Miniatures of the Album (Muraqqa’) (Part One) — 36

D. Morozov. Forgotten Oriental Documents — 46

PRESENTING THE MANUSCRIPT — 50

I. Petrosyan. A Late Copy of the Gharīb-nāma by ‘Āshiq-pāshā — 50

A. Khalidov. A Manuscript of an Anthology by al-Ābī — 60

ORIENTAL ICONOGRAPHY — 64

O. Akimushkin. Arabic-Script Sources on Kamāl al-Dīn Behzād — 64

BOOK REVIEWS — 69
